#DAECC5 Color
#DAECC5 is rgb(218, 236, 197) in RGB, hsl(88, 51%, 85%) in HSL, and about cmyk(8%, 0%, 17%, 7%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Tea Green (#D0F0C0),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.6.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#DAECC5 Channel Values
How #DAECC5 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 218 · G 236 · B 197 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 88° · S 51% · L 85%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 88° · S 17% · V 93%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 8% · M 0% · Y 17% · K 7%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.25:1 vs white · 16.79: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#DAECC5 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#DAECC5?
#DAECC5 is a lightest green — rgb(218, 236, 197) in RGB and hsl(88, 51%, 85%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Tea Green (#D0F0C0),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.6.
What is the RGB value of #DAECC5?
#DAECC5 is rgb(218, 236, 197) — red 218, green 236, and blue 197 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#DAECC5?
#DAECC5 converts to approximately cmyk(8%, 0%, 17%, 7%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#DAECC5 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#DAECC5 scores 1.25:1 against white and 16.79: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#DAECC5 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#DAECC5 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is lightgoldenrodyellow (#FAFAD2) at a CIE76 distance of 9.27,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
